2021년 1학기 운영체제 기말시험 핵심체크
페이지 정보
작성일 23-04-27 12:27
본문
Download : 20211_기말_컴퓨터3_운영체제.pdf
① 프로세스가 서로 완전히 독립하여 수행되거나 다른 프로세스와 가끔 협력하면서 기능을 수행하는 방법으로 구분할 수 있음
순서
제6장 메모리 관리
3) 프로세스 간의 병행성
② 프로세스 간의 병행성에서 상호 협력하는 경우를 비동기적이라고 말하며, 때때로 자원을 공유해야 되기 때문에 다소 복잡함
4. 프로세스 간의 통신
제9장 저장장치 및 파일
설명
① 데이터 객체는 여러 병행 프로세스 간에 공유될 수 있음
Download : 20211_기말_컴퓨터3_운영체제.pdf( 63 )
제10장 분산 운영체제
1) 생산자/소비자 문제
① 운영체제에는 자원이 없는 상태를 의미함
2) 세마포어
③ 비동기 병행 프로세스는 어떤 프로세스가 실행 중이 다른 프로세스에 影響(영향)을 주는 유기적 프로세스가 됨
2) 단일 프로세스 내의 병행성
운영체제,방통대운영체제,방송대운영체제,운영체제시험,운영체제요약,운영체제기말시험
1) 병행성
* 각 장별 출제예상문제 + 해설포함 *
2. 동기화와 임계영역
제8장 장치 관리
- 중략 -
제4장 병행 프로세스 제5장 교착상태 제6장 메모리 관리 제7장 가상 메모리 제8장 장치 관리 제9장 저장장치 및 파일 제10장 분산 운영체제 제11장 운영체제 보안 * 각 장별 출제예상문제 + 해설포함 *
2021년 1학기 운영체제 기말시험 핵심체크
1. 병행 프로세스의 개념
상호배제의 하드웨어적 해결방법으로 분리가 불가능한 단일기계 명령어로서 간단히 TS라고 함
제7장 가상 메모리
제5장 교착상태
1) Test-and-Set
2) 판독기/기록기 문제
제4장 병행 프로세스
3. 프로세스의 상호협력
제4장 병행 프로세스
방송통신 > 기말시험
유한버퍼 문제라고도 함
② 여러 가지 동기화 문제를 해결하는데 사용됨
통신하는 프로세스 간에 어떤 변수를 공유하도록 하여 프로세스가 이런 공유변수를 이용하여 정보를 교환하도록 하는 것임
여러 개의 프로세스 또는 쓰레드가 동시에 실행되는 시스템을 특성(特性)을 의미함
1) 공유기억장치 기법
제11장 운영체제 보안
우선순위 그래프나 Fork/Join 구조, 병행문 등에 의해 설명될 수 있음
② 동기화 문제를 판독기/기록기 문제라고 함
다.


